Special Services to Children
This program is for children & youth between the ages of 5 and 18.
We offer:
• After-school, small-group activities
• One-to-one individual support
• Day camps (during school breaks)
Each young person, along with their family or support network, develops a plan to be successful in reaching specific goals in community settings.
Children & youth enjoy fun, skill-building activities with Community Based Support Workers who are suitably matched with the individual or group for the best possible outcome. Average hours of service are 5 hours per week.
To access Special Services to Children, referrals are required from the Ministry of Children and Family Development (MCFD). Please call MCFD and talk to the Intake Worker at 604-904-4300.
